mirror of https://github.com/apache/activemq.git
lookup transformer using case insensitive compare.
This commit is contained in:
parent
45eecf3351
commit
ff1a1c4985
|
@ -141,11 +141,11 @@ public class AmqpReceiver extends AmqpAbstractReceiver {
|
||||||
protected InboundTransformer getInboundTransformer() {
|
protected InboundTransformer getInboundTransformer() {
|
||||||
if (inboundTransformer == null) {
|
if (inboundTransformer == null) {
|
||||||
String transformer = session.getConnection().getConfiguredTransformer();
|
String transformer = session.getConnection().getConfiguredTransformer();
|
||||||
if (transformer.equals(InboundTransformer.TRANSFORMER_JMS)) {
|
if (transformer.equalsIgnoreCase(InboundTransformer.TRANSFORMER_JMS)) {
|
||||||
inboundTransformer = new JMSMappingInboundTransformer(ActiveMQJMSVendor.INSTANCE);
|
inboundTransformer = new JMSMappingInboundTransformer(ActiveMQJMSVendor.INSTANCE);
|
||||||
} else if (transformer.equals(InboundTransformer.TRANSFORMER_NATIVE)) {
|
} else if (transformer.equalsIgnoreCase(InboundTransformer.TRANSFORMER_NATIVE)) {
|
||||||
inboundTransformer = new AMQPNativeInboundTransformer(ActiveMQJMSVendor.INSTANCE);
|
inboundTransformer = new AMQPNativeInboundTransformer(ActiveMQJMSVendor.INSTANCE);
|
||||||
} else if (transformer.equals(InboundTransformer.TRANSFORMER_RAW)) {
|
} else if (transformer.equalsIgnoreCase(InboundTransformer.TRANSFORMER_RAW)) {
|
||||||
inboundTransformer = new AMQPRawInboundTransformer(ActiveMQJMSVendor.INSTANCE);
|
inboundTransformer = new AMQPRawInboundTransformer(ActiveMQJMSVendor.INSTANCE);
|
||||||
} else {
|
} else {
|
||||||
LOG.warn("Unknown transformer type {} using native one instead", transformer);
|
LOG.warn("Unknown transformer type {} using native one instead", transformer);
|
||||||
|
|
Loading…
Reference in New Issue